What Is a No Deposit Bonus Register Card?
A no deposit bonus register card offer is a type of casino promotion where new players receive a bonus-often in the form of free spins or bonus credit-simply for registering an account and adding a valid card as a payment method. Unlike traditional deposit bonuses, you don’t need to fund your account to qualify. The key requirement is registering your debit or credit card, which the casino uses to verify your identity and eligibility.
This type of bonus is particularly popular among players who want to try out a casino’s games or platform without committing their own money upfront. It’s a way for casinos to attract new users while ensuring that registrations are genuine.
How Does It Work?
The process to claim a no deposit bonus register card is generally straightforward:
- Sign up for a new account at a participating online casino.
- During registration, you’ll be asked to add a valid debit or credit card.
- Once your card is registered and verified (often via a small, refundable charge), the casino credits your account with the no deposit bonus.
- You can use this bonus to play eligible games, with any winnings subject to the casino’s terms and conditions.
It’s important to note that while you don’t need to make a deposit, you do need to provide a genuine card. This helps casinos prevent duplicate accounts and abuse of the offer.

Common Terms and Conditions
No deposit bonus register card offers come with specific terms that affect how you can use the bonus and withdraw winnings. Here are some common conditions to look out for:
- Wagering Requirements: Most bonuses must be wagered a certain number of times before you can withdraw any winnings. For example, If you receive £10 with a 30x wagering requirement, you’ll need to wager £300 before cashing out.
- Maximum Withdrawal Limits: Casinos often cap the amount you can withdraw from winnings generated by a no deposit bonus. This might be £50 or £100, regardless of how much you win.
- Eligible Games: Not all games contribute equally to wagering requirements. Slots often count 100%, while table games may contribute less or be excluded.
- Time Limits: Bonuses typically expire within a set period, such as 7 or 14 days, so you must use them promptly.
- Card Verification: The casino may place a small, temporary charge on your card (usually refunded) to verify authenticity.
Always review these terms before claiming any offer to avoid surprises later on.
